Коды asocks: полный список и примеры

Коды asocks являются одним из наиболее важных элементов программирования. Они используются для определения различных функций и действий в программном коде. Коды asocks позволяют разработчикам создавать мощные и гибкие программы, которые могут решать самые сложные задачи.

Полный список кодов asocks включает в себя широкий спектр определений и инструкций, которые позволяют программистам контролировать поведение программ. Некоторые из наиболее распространенных кодов asocks включают в себя операторы условия, циклы и операторы ветвления. Они позволяют программисту принимать решения на основе определенных условий и выполнять определенные действия в зависимости от этих условий.

Примеры использования кодов asocks могут быть разнообразными. Например, можно использовать коды asocks для создания простого калькулятора, который выполняет базовые арифметические операции, такие как сложение, вычитание, умножение и деление. Также коды asocks могут использоваться для создания сложных программ, таких как системы управления базами данных, веб-приложения или даже компьютерные игры.

Важно отметить, что коды asocks являются универсальными и могут быть использованы на разных языках программирования, таких как JavaScript, Python, C++ и многих других. Изучение и понимание кодов asocks является важным навыком для всех, кто интересуется программированием и хочет создать свои собственные программы.

Содержание
Читать еще:  Актуальные промокоды Airsoft Rus на 2023 год

Назначение и применение

Коды asocks играют важную роль в обеспечении безопасной и защищенной связи в сети Интернет. Они представляют собой специальные коды, которые используются для настройки прокси серверов и обеспечения анонимного соединения.

Анонимность и безопасность: Одним из основных применений asocks кодов является обеспечение анонимности пользователя в сети Интернет. При использовании таких кодов, пользователь может скрыть свой реальный IP-адрес, что позволяет сохранить конфиденциальность при обмене информацией. Кроме того, прокси серверы, настроенные с помощью asocks кодов, обеспечивают повышенную безопасность передачи данных, защищая информацию от несанкционированного доступа.

Обход блокировок и фильтров: Asocks коды могут быть использованы для обхода блокировок и фильтров, установленных провайдерами или государственными органами. Путем настройки VPN прокси сервера с помощью соответствующих кодов, пользователь может обойти ограничения доступа и получить свободный доступ к запрещенным или цензурируемым контентам.

Администрирование сети: Asocks коды могут быть использованы администраторами сети для настройки и управления прокси серверами. Они позволяют задать различные параметры и правила работы прокси, включая фильтрацию трафика, режимы работы и политику безопасности. Также, asocks коды позволяют администраторам отслеживать и контролировать трафик пользователей, обеспечивая безопасность и эффективность сети.

В целом, asocks коды являются важным инструментом для обеспечения безопасной и анонимной связи в сети Интернет. Они находят применение в различных сферах, от повседневного использования пользователей до администрирования корпоративных сетей.

Коды asocks для основных операций

ASocks предлагает полный набор кодов для основных операций, позволяющих эффективно управлять сетевыми соединениями и обеспечивать безопасность данных. Ниже перечислены некоторые из кодовых команд, которые можно использовать при работе с asocks.

1. Коды соединения

Коды соединения включают в себя команды для установки, закрытия и управления соединениями. Например, код 0x01 используется для установки соединения с сервером, а код 0x02 используется для закрытия соединения. Код 0x03 позволяет установить таймаут соединения, а код 0x04 — установить максимальное количество соединений.

2. Коды прокси

Коды прокси обеспечивают функциональность проксирования и маршрутизации сетевого трафика. Код 0x10 используется для установки прокси-сервера, а код 0x11 — для установки прокси-порта. Код 0x12 позволяет добавить сервер в список разрешенных, а код 0x13 — удалить сервер из списка разрешенных.

3. Коды шифрования

Коды шифрования обеспечивают безопасность передаваемых данных. Код 0x20 используется для установки метода шифрования, а код 0x21 — для установки ключа шифрования. Код 0x22 позволяет установить метод аутентификации, а код 0x23 — установить ключ аутентификации.

Коды asocks для работы с файлами

Коды asocks представляют собой специальные символы, используемые для обозначения различных операций с файлами. Они позволяют программистам работать с файлами, выполнять операции чтения, записи, удаления и другие действия.

Код asocks для открытия файла: Для открытия файла программист может использовать код asocks «open». Этот код позволяет открыть файл с заданным именем и указать режим работы — на чтение, запись или оба сразу.

Код asocks для чтения данных из файла: Чтобы прочитать данные из открытого файла, используется код asocks «read». Он позволяет считывать данные из файла по определенному количеству байт или до достижения конца файла.

Код asocks для записи данных в файл: Для записи данных в открытый файл применяется код asocks «write». Он позволяет записывать данные в файл на определенную позицию или в конец файла.

Код asocks для удаления файла: Чтобы удалить файл с диска, программист может использовать код asocks «delete». Этот код позволяет удалить файл с заданным именем.

Код asocks для перемещения указателя в файле: Для перемещения указателя чтения/записи в открытом файле используется код asocks «seek». Он позволяет устанавливать указатель на определенную позицию в файле.

Код asocks для закрытия файла: После завершения работы с файлом необходимо закрыть его с помощью кода asocks «close». Этот код освобождает ресурсы, занятые открытым файлом, и позволяет другим процессам получить доступ к файлу.

Коды asocks для сетевых операций

ASOCKS (Async Sockets) — это библиотека, предоставляющая функциональность асинхронной работы с сокетами в языке программирования C++. Для сетевых операций в asocks используются определенные коды, которые позволяют выполнять различные задачи связанные с сетевыми соединениями.

Коды входящих сообщений

Для обработки входящих сообщений в asocks используются следующие коды:

  • ASOCKS_MSG_ACCEPT — прием нового соединения.
  • ASOCKS_MSG_CONNECT — успешное подключение к серверу.
  • ASOCKS_MSG_DISCONNECT — разрыв соединения.
  • ASOCKS_MSG_RECV — получение данных.

Коды исходящих сообщений

Для отправки исходящих сообщений в asocks используются следующие коды:

  1. ASOCKS_MSG_SEND — отправка данных.
  2. ASOCKS_MSG_CONNECT_REQUEST — запрос на подключение к серверу.
  3. ASOCKS_MSG_DISCONNECT_REQUEST — запрос на разрыв соединения.

Пример использования кодов asocks

Рассмотрим пример использования кодов asocks для выполнения сетевых операций на языке C++:

  1. Создание сокета и установка параметров.
  2. Установка обработчиков для входящих сообщений.
  3. Установка обработчиков для исходящих сообщений.
  4. Отправка запроса на подключение к серверу (ASOCKS_MSG_CONNECT_REQUEST).
  5. Ожидание ответа (ASOCKS_MSG_CONNECT).
  6. Отправка данных (ASOCKS_MSG_SEND).
  7. Получение данных (ASOCKS_MSG_RECV).
  8. Разрыв соединения (ASOCKS_MSG_DISCONNECT_REQUEST).
  9. Ожидание разрыва соединения (ASOCKS_MSG_DISCONNECT).

Таким образом, коды asocks позволяют эффективно выполнять сетевые операции, такие как подключение к серверу, передача и прием данных, а также управление соединениями.

Примеры использования кодов asocks

Коды asocks — это набор числовых значений, которые используются для определения особенностей и состояний соединения в протоколе asocks. Вот несколько примеров использования кодов asocks:

1. Код 100: Успешное подключение

Код 100 означает успешное установление соединения с сервером asocks. Этот код используется, когда клиент отправляет запрос на подключение и сервер успешно отвечает положительным подтверждением. После получения этого кода клиент может начать обмен данными с сервером.

2. Код 200: Ошибка протокола

Код 200 указывает на ошибку в протоколе asocks. Этот код может быть возвращен сервером, если он не может обработать запрос клиента или если произошла ошибка во время обмена данными. Клиент должен обработать эту ошибку и принять соответствующие меры для ее исправления или обхода.

3. Код 404: Ресурс не найден

Код 404 означает, что запрашиваемый ресурс не найден на сервере asocks. Этот код может быть возвращен сервером, если клиент отправил запрос на доступ к несуществующему файлу или странице. Клиент должен проверить правильность запрашиваемого URL и, если необходимо, изменить его, чтобы получить доступ к нужному ресурсу.

4. Код 500: Внутренняя ошибка сервера

Код 500 указывает на внутреннюю ошибку сервера asocks. Этот код может быть возвращен сервером, если произошла критическая ошибка при обработке запроса клиента. Клиенту рекомендуется повторить запрос позднее или обратиться к администратору сервера для получения помощи.

Как создать свой собственный код asocks

Создание собственного кода asocks может быть полезным для тех, кто нуждается в настройке и управлении своим собственным прокси-сервером. Для создания своего собственного кода asocks необходимо следовать нескольким простым шагам.

1. Установка необходимого программного обеспечения

Первым шагом для создания своего собственного кода asocks является установка необходимого программного обеспечения на ваш сервер. Для этого вам может понадобиться установка операционной системы, серверного программного обеспечения и утилиты, такой как OpenSSH.

2. Настройка прокси-сервера

После установки программного обеспечения вы можете приступить к настройке прокси-сервера. Для этого вам понадобится создать и настроить конфигурационный файл прокси-сервера. В этом файле вы можете указать параметры прокси-сервера, такие как порт, на котором будет работать сервер, и разрешенные IP-адреса.

3. Запуск прокси-сервера

После настройки прокси-сервера вы можете запустить его на вашем сервере. Для этого вам понадобится выполнить соответствующую команду или скрипт. После запуска прокси-сервер будет готов к обработке запросов и перенаправлению трафика через указанный порт.

Создание своего собственного кода asocks может быть полезным для тех, кто хочет иметь полный контроль над своим прокси-сервером и настроить его в соответствии со своими потребностями. При правильной настройке и использовании вашего собственного кода asocks вы сможете эффективно управлять вашим прокси-сервером и обеспечить безопасность и конфиденциальность вашей сети.

Важные моменты при работе с кодами asocks

При работе с кодами asocks необходимо учитывать несколько важных моментов, чтобы достичь оптимальных результатов:

  1. Выбор подходящего типа прокси-сервера: коды asocks предоставляют возможность использовать различные типы прокси-серверов, такие как HTTP, HTTPS, SOCKS4 и SOCKS5. Перед выбором необходимо учесть требования вашего проекта и тип соединения, которое вам необходимо установить.

  2. Установка соответствующих настроек: после выбора типа прокси-сервера, необходимо установить соответствующие настройки в вашем коде. Это может включать указание адреса прокси-сервера, порта и учетных данных (если они требуются). Также стоит учесть возможность использования прокси-серверов с авторизацией или без нее.

  3. Проверка доступности прокси-серверов: перед началом работы с кодами asocks рекомендуется провести проверку доступности выбранных прокси-серверов. Это поможет избежать проблем с подключением в процессе работы.

  4. Отслеживание и обработка ошибок: при работе с кодами asocks может возникать необходимость обработки различных ошибок, связанных с подключением к прокси-серверу или выполнением сетевых запросов. Необходимо предусмотреть соответствующий механизм отслеживания и обработки ошибок, чтобы предотвратить возможные проблемы и гарантировать стабильную работу вашего приложения.

Соблюдение этих важных моментов позволит вам эффективно работать с кодами asocks и установить надежное и безопасное соединение через прокси-серверы.

Добавить комментарий